Wilson Sheboygan County unfolds across the gentle, rolling terrain of southeastern Wisconsin, a landscape shaped by the slow, deliberate sculpting of glaciers long past. It lies 5.4 miles south-south-west of Sheboygan, WI (from Sheboygan, WI: bearing 209°T), and is situated 3.9 miles south-east of Sheboygan Falls. Here, broad fields of corn and soybeans stretch towards horizons softened by the hazy, humid air of summer, their verdant hues deepening as the sun begins its descent. The land breathes with a quiet resilience, a patient cultivation that has yielded its bounty for generations. Scattered farmsteads, their barns weathered to a soft, silvered gray, punctuate the open spaces, each a small testament to the enduring human connection to this particular patch of earth. The air, especially in the late afternoon, carries the faint, sweet scent of drying hay and the distant, lowing calls of cattle, a natural symphony that underscores the unhurried pace of life in Wilson Sheboygan County. This is a place where the echoes of its agricultural past are still palpable, where the rhythm of the seasons dictates much of the local economy. For decades, the fertile soil has supported a strong tradition of farming, with dairy herds and crop production forming the backbone of its sustenance. While modernization has certainly touched its edges, the core character of Wilson Sheboygan County remains rooted in the land and the hardworking spirit of its people. Evidence of early settlement can still be found in the sturdy, unassuming architecture of its older farmhouses and the quiet dignity of its small country churches. It is a region that values its heritage, a place where the stories of those who first tilled this soil are not forgotten, but rather woven into the continuing narrative of life here.
